General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.403(i)(1)(ii): Working space about electric equipment operating at 600 volts, nominal, or less was used for storage: EODMU-5, Bldg. 2113, Naval Base Guam - On or about February 10, 2014 and at times prior thereto, an electrical panel board was blocked by a combustible cardboard box and other equipment. A three-foot clearance was not maintained.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910.1200(e)(1)(i): The written hazard communication program did not include a list of the hazardous chemicals known to be present using an identity that was referenced on the appropriate safety data sheet (Construction Reference: 1926.59): EODMU-5, Bldg. 2113, Naval Base Guam - On or about February 10, 2014 and at times prior thereto, the written Hazard Communication Program did not contain a list of hazardous chemicals currently being used at the work site. Employees used chemical products such as but not limited to flammable paint thinner and welding gases, hydrochloric acid, and Quikrete.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910.1200(h)(3)(iv): The details of the hazard communication program developed by the employer, did not include an explanation of the labels received on shipped containers and the workplace labeling system used by their employer; the safety data sheet, including the order of information and how employee could obtain and use the appropriate hazard information: a) EODMU-5, Bldg.2113, Naval Base Guam - On or about February 10, 2014 and at times prior thereto, the employer failed to train potentially exposed employees on the new label elements (e.g. pictograms and signal words) and the new SDS formation by December 2, 2013 as required by the revised Hazard Communication Standard. Employees use hazardous chemicals such as but not limited to flammable paint thinner and welding gases, hydrochloric acid, and Quikrete at the work site.
